About this property

Romantic Pigeonnier with private and secluded pool - just for two!

The Pigeonnier - our little Pidge - is perfect for two people who want to spend time in a beautiful and romantic setting.

It's quiet, secluded and yet there's loads to do - all within half an hour's drive.

Step through the front door and you enter the open plan lounge, kitchen and dining room. There are stone walls, original features, comfortable sofas and a wood burner if you sre staying early or late season - the Pidge has central heating too!

The kitchen is fully equipped with a range style cooker, fridge freezer and dishwasher. A family bathroom completes the inside space on the ground floor.

Out through the French doors you will find your personal swimming pool and patio area.

There's a beautiful and large raised terrasse with sofas, barbeque and a dining table... and then there's the pool.

Sparkling blue and encircled by a laurel hedge, the pool is your domain. You will be entirely private and can sunbathe and swim to your heart's content.

Back in the house and up the stairs you will find a double bedroom on the mezzanine - in the tower of the pigeonnier itself. It's just made for romance!

As you can tell, we love our little Pidge and want to share it with as many people as possible. If you're looking for some time to re-charge your batteries, soaking in the atmosphere of South West France, then the Pidge could be just the place to do it.

About the area

Douzains

Located in Douzains, this cottage is in a rural area. Musee des Bastides and Musée du Vin et de la Batellerie are cultural highlights,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Barthe Golf and Domaine de la Tuilerie Labreille. Zoo de Mescoules and Labyrinthe Vegetal Les Fees Meres are also worth visiting. Discover the area's water adventures with nearby kayaking,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ails, ecotours and horse riding.
